Localization is the process of using code that has been Internationalized to convert the representation of data structures into the language and numbering system of the user running the code.
For example, I happen to use Canadian English, which uses the common English names and abbreviations of the months ('Jan', 'Feb', 'Mar' and so on), but which avoids the USA practice of writing dates as MM/DD/YYYY, preferring YYYY-MM-DD or YYYYMMDD . Localization would include the process of converting dates from whatever internal format they were in to display to me in YYYY-MM-DD format -- with a recognition that someone in the USA might want to see the same date as MM/DD/YYYY .
Localization offers little that is useful for the detection of malicious nodes.
